I just wanted to comment on this car, to give a non-owners opinion, as the stealers have given me one as a loan car while they fiddle with my A6 avant.
I had an A4 avant a few years ago, a 2000MY, so it was interesting to me to see how the car has changed since. And my first thought was how pokey the cabin seems. I know I'm used to an A6 now, but I would've expected a little bit more room as this one seems quite claustrophobic.
Doesn't seem to be much kit on it either - don't know what you get standard with the S Line spec, but doesn't seem to have any driver's information displayable other than Distance to Empty. Steering wheel stereo controls and uprated audio (I think) are nice though.
This one only has 2000 miles on it, but my main impression of the car is that it's very quick. I really wasn't expecting this much difference between a 2.0T and my old 1.8TQ (180). Blimey.
Makes me ponder getting my old bus remapped up to 195bhp or so.
On the whole it's a nice little thing, this S Line. But it doesn't feel very special.
